Pride Month 2024 starts on Saturday, June 1. As a lesbian worker at SwanIT, I feel that companies should have a place for internal training and discussion so that equality can truly be achieved in the future.

I made the choice a long time ago to openly talk about my sexual orientation and family arrangements in working life, completely without shame. It has not always been easy, because my credibility as the CEO of an IT company has often been questioned. In addition, I have experienced belittling in many different encounters.

It is great to see company logos filled with rainbows during Pride Month and brave statements on behalf of minorities. True values are still measured in the everyday life of work communities. The unfortunate fact, however, is that not all people are still ready to accept themselves exactly as they are.

This happens consciously but usually purely unconsciously. A collective change in traditional thinking patterns could be a huge step towards increasing equality.

Where are the openly gay people in the workplace?

Getting to know new colleagues often starts by asking about their family. The starting point/assumption is almost always the traditional family model, i.e., a man and a woman and possibly children. Those asking certainly do not often have belittling intentions, but rather an inability to step into the shoes of a minority representative.

However, this causes anxiety if the new employee happens to be a minority representative. Those who are planning to come out of the closet may end up going back into the closet again in working life. This has also been studied, and the unfortunate fact is that things have still not changed.

In other words, work environments do not take minorities very well into account, at least in the early stages of the employment relationship.

If you are wondering if this could be true, we can, for example, consider where openly gay people are, especially in the IT sector or in other, more male-dominated sectors. Yes. It shows that we still have a lot to do in Finnish working life.

Training and discussion in the work community

As a lesbian worker and primarily as a person, I have done everything I can to ensure that it is safe for everyone in our company, SwanIT, to be, work, and grow professionally just as they are. It has sometimes led to difficult conversations and tough choices, but the result of this has been a culture where everyone knows what we are all about, even during the recruitment phase.

In the spirit of Pride Month, I would like to see training and discussion in work communities. Not so much for new employees, but for those already working.

How do you create a place where it is comfortable to come, even if an employee does not fit into the traditional family or living model? How do you approach a gay or even trans person? What about a person whose gender you are not sure about?

Just like anyone else. You can talk about the weather, hobbies, or the weekend. If you feel the urge to ask someone about their sexual orientation, ask yourself instead:

Why on earth should I know?

Pride 2024: Themes of peace and hope

Peace is the right of all societies and individuals. We need hope, especially when peace is not a given. Hope inspires faith in the future and, above all, gives us the strength to strive for our rights and a more just world.

The importance of human rights is highlighted at a time when uncertainty and conflicts are testing everyone, but especially people who are already in a vulnerable position. Hope is in the community, in other people. Peace and hope are born through actions, with pride and togetherness. (Source: Helsinki Pride)

Pride Month culminates on Saturday, June 29, with the Helsinki Pride parade and park celebration. It is a joyful and colorful demonstration of equality and diversity. Everyone has the right to be exactly who they are in the parade. Let's make sure that everyone is also safe outside the parade every day.
